BBQ Pulled Chicken Cauliflower Crust Pizza
A creative twist on pizza featuring a savory cauliflower crust topped with tender BBQ pulled chicken, melted mozzarella, and a hint of fresh herbs. This dish balances the smoky tang of BBQ sauce with the light crunch of cauliflower, making it a delightful, nutrient-packed meal for any time of day.
INGREDIENTS
1 cup Cauliflower Rice (107g)
1/4 cup Almond Flour (28g)
1 large Egg (50g)
1/4 cup Shredded Mozzarella Cheese (28g)
4 ounces Pulled Chicken Breast (113g)
2 tablespoons BBQ Sauce (34g)
2 tablespoons Fresh Cilantro (4g)
PREPARATION
Preheat your oven to 400°F.
In a bowl, mix the cauliflower rice, almond flour, egg, and mozzarella cheese until a dough forms.
Press the mixture onto a baking sheet lined with parchment paper, forming a thin, circular crust.
Bake the crust for 12-15 minutes or until it starts to turn golden.
While the crust is baking, warm the pulled chicken with BBQ sauce in a small pan on low heat.
Once the crust is ready, spread the BBQ pulled chicken evenly over it.
Return the pizza to the oven for an additional 5-7 minutes to meld the flavors and warm the toppings.
Garnish with fresh cilantro before serving.
